[ The Reality & Truth

The Layman's Reality

Detailed power usage data can show exactly when someone is home, when they cook, or when they sleep. If your utility saves these minute-by-minute logs in a central database, class-action lawyers will argue you are collecting highly private behavioral data without consent, exposing your utility to millions in statutory privacy damages.

The Technical Truth

High-frequency smart-meter telemetry records constitute sensitive personal metadata. Under CCPA/CPRA and evolving state PUC privacy guidelines, storing un-redacted, raw consumer behavioral curves in central relational databases creates an unauthorized electronic surveillance trail, exposing the utility to severe data-protection penalties.
